A method is being considered. Namely, (1) a method in which a metal material is molded into an appropriate shape, then a resin layer is applied and a decoration is applied.
(2) A method in which a resin layer is placed on the surface of a metal material and a painting is applied.
However, all of these methods had drawbacks. In other words, in method (1), since a resin layer is applied to the molded article and the decoration is applied, it is necessary to apply the resin layer and the decoration according to the shape of the molded object, which reduces work efficiency, and furthermore, it is necessary to apply the resin layer and the decoration to the molded article. The drawback is that it is not possible to apply paintings to the deep parts of the valley.
In method (2), the resin layer must be formed using plastic resin in order to prevent cracks from occurring in the resin layer during molding, and as a result, only products with weak surface strength can be obtained. There were flaws.

That is, in the present invention, a resin layer 2 made of a thermosetting resin having a pencil hardness of 3H or higher in a completely cured state is formed on the surface of a metal plate 1, and after heating at a temperature at which the resin is semi-cured, the thermal transfer property is The surface of the resin layer 2 is painted using an ink containing the dye 3, and then a metal plate is molded into an appropriate shape, after which the heat-transferable dye 3 is transferred into the resin layer 2 and the surface of the resin layer 2 is painted. This is a method for producing a painted molded article, which is characterized by heating at a temperature at which the resin completely hardens.

First, a resin such as a thermosetting resin, an epoxy resin, or an acrylic-melamine resin, which has a hardness of 3H or more in a pencil hardness in a completely cured state, is applied to the surface of the metal plate 1 to be molded by a roll coating method, a flow coating method, or the like. The resin layer 2 is formed by applying by spraying, dipping, etc. (see FIG. 1). The reason why the thermosetting resin is selected is that these resins have excellent strength in the cured state and are completely cured at the temperature at which the heat-transferable dye described later is thermally transferred. Next, the resin is heated to semi-cure. Here, "semi-cured" means a state in which the resin does not interfere with painting and does not easily peel off from the surface of the metal plate 1 upon contact. The above-mentioned resin can be heated to a semi-cured state by heating at 80°C to 220°C for 30 minutes to 2 minutes.

Examples of the dyes used include disperse dyes, cationic dyes, and mordant dyes. The decoration is done by transfer printing, screen printing, etc. Hand-painted illustrations are also possible. (See Fig. 2) After the decoration is applied, the metal plate is formed into an appropriate shape by press molding or the like (see Fig. 3). After molding, heat again. In this case, heating is performed using the heat transferable dye 3.
The two purposes are to transfer the resin into the resin layer 2 and to completely cure the resin. For the above dyes and resins, 30% at 150℃ to 220℃
By heating for 3 minutes to 3 minutes, the dye is applied to the resin layer 2.
The resin is completely cured (see Figure 4).

に際して実用価値の高い製造法である。 Since the present invention is a method for manufacturing a decorated molded article as described above, a decorated molded article having excellent surface strength and a beautiful pattern even in small recesses can be obtained with high work efficiency. Therefore, it is a manufacturing method of high practical value when producing molded products with engraved designs on the surface or painted molded products such as cosmetic containers.
